Comprehensive Agricultural Water Quality Assessment
Water is a critical resource in agriculture and forestry. The quality of water used directly impacts crop yield, plant health, and the overall sustainability of agricultural practices. This includes checking parameters like pH levels, dissolved oxygen content, salinity, nutrient concentrations (nitrogen, phosphorus), heavy metal contamination, and microbial load. The importance of thorough testing cannot be overstated. Poor water quality can lead to soil degradation, reduced crop yields, increased pest infestations, and even plant diseases. In some cases, it might also result in health risks for workers handling contaminated water or consuming crops grown under such conditions.
